The Freedom Fighters, as they had begun to call themselves, had been training and preparing for three weeks. Leaving the children in the care of those too old or otherwise unable to go to battle, the Normatan Fighters, four hundred strong, joined the small force already in Gromhem. Now an army of five hundred an sixty four, they were ready, or at least they needed to be. Time was not on their side; they couldn't wait any longer. The majority of the fighters were men, three hundred and seventy four of them. They armed themselves with swords and spears and prepared themselves for hand to hand combat....The women, one hundred and ninety of them, were more suited to the bow. They had an almost supernatural gift or skill. When the arrow left their bow it seemed to fly by the will of the archer. A hundred and ninety women with bow in hand seated on their horses, was a formidable sight. The Freedom Fighters were indeed as ready as they could be. ...It's time, said Flynn. The members of the council stood in unison to show their resolve and their respect for the Noble of Normatan. Flynn knew little about the strategies of war, but what he did know was more than the children of Gigania. In many ways, in the ways that really matter, they really were children. They were naive about most things and their nature was innocent. But, that was about to change. The choices they were making and things they were about to do would forever redefine their character. ....Tomorrow morning...we will strike so fast that the Luerods won't know what hit them.
